Understanding Amethyst Authenticity and Quality in Your Ring
The authenticity and quality of the amethyst are paramount. A real amethyst jewelry piece will showcase the gem's natural beauty, often exhibiting subtle variations in color or inclusions that are hallmarks of genuine stones. We are committed to providing ethically sourced amethyst, ensuring that your ring is not only beautiful but also responsibly obtained.
Key indicators of quality include color saturation (deep, vibrant purples are often most prized), clarity (though some natural inclusions are acceptable and add character), and cut (which enhances the stone's brilliance). The Special Charm of Green Amethyst Rings
While purple amethyst is most renowned, green amethyst rings (Prasiolite) offer a unique and equally enchanting alternative. This beautiful pale green quartz shares a similar crystalline structure and is often heat-treated amethyst or other quartz varieties. It is prized for its delicate, soothing hue that evokes nature and tranquility.
A green amethyst ring is perfect for those who love the properties of quartz but prefer a softer, more verdant color palette. It’s a sophisticated choice that pairs beautifully with both silver and gold settings, offering a fresh take on gemstone jewelry.

Daily Wear Durability Considerations for Amethyst Jewelry
Amethyst has a hardness of 7 on the Mohs scale, making it reasonably durable for everyday wear. However, it's advisable to remove your amethyst ring during activities that could expose it to harsh chemicals, hard knocks, or extreme temperature changes. This includes tasks like cleaning, gardening, exercising, or swimming.
While many enjoy wearing their amethyst daily for its supportive energies, being mindful of these precautions will prevent accidental scratches, chips, or discoloration, ensuring your amethyst stone for women or men remains pristine.
Cleaning and Storing Your Amethyst Ring
Cleaning your amethyst ring is straightforward. Use a soft brush (like a toothbrush) and mild soapy water to gently clean the stone and setting. Rinse thoroughly with clean water and dry with a soft, lint-free cloth. Avoid ultrasonic cleaners if your amethyst has inclusions or has been treated, as this could potentially damage the stone.
Store your amethyst jewelry separately from harder gemstones like diamonds or sapphires to prevent scratching. A soft pouch or a fabric-lined jewelry box is ideal for keeping your amethyst ring safe and protected when not being worn.
